I have been instructing for 1 year only and have had 5 students. One of wich is starting to make me look 2nd best,but he always states that i taught him well to others.One thing i try to do is make them concious of the plane they flys performance and the conditions of the day, as our field is on the windy coast.This is done by their cicuits and the effects the wind has and i make them explain to me why to turn earlier or later on certain parts of the circuit.
